BACKGROUND
In the world we live in today, it has been the question of many whether marriage will work in today’s world with the hard economic times, rampant divorce cases and also stress that comes with it. I know you might be in one and wishing that if times were reversed you would not enter it again. People have been held captives in this institution. It has been a source of problems rather than a source of joy, it has been a cause of many early deaths rather than life propagation unit, it has been a prison with life sentences only to offer without relieve.
If you are a Christian and we go back together to the Garden of Eden where God instituted the first marriage, you will realize that despite sin problem, the first marriage didn’t break up. This therefore doesn’t give us a ground for alibi that the sin problem could be the cause of all these stress that eats up people in marriages. Still in the Garden of Eden, reading between the lines will reveal to you that marriage is one of the institutions that God made it holy and He never intended the participants to graduate thereof.
Marriage is one institution unique just as the creator is. It’s where people never do Continuous Assessment Tests (CATs) or Exams that count at the end of the period. It has no end here on earth but it’s just a prelude of how things will be in Heaven when we will all be rejoined with the big family.  The only exams in marriage are the challenges that people go through. It’s not a test of what people have been studying but how much one can apply life skills, virtues and techniques in problem solving. Without these very exams that many hate, participants become weak, crumbly, dejected and will never grow in all aspects of life.
Stress is the major cause of the divorce, suicide, separations, vendetta, battering and hatred. It’s paramount to note that no one is without stress. Animals also sometimes have stress. Our bodies produce cortisol which has been regarded as the “stress hormone”. The big issue is not how long have you been stressed or the magnitude of the same, but how to manage it.
I intend to approach this issue of stress management in a peculiar manner. I’ll write it in a form of constitution and I believe it will help those who will appreciate it. It’s not a standard measure of everyone but at least it affects many if not all. It doesn’t talk to those in marriage alone but also those contemplating on getting admission to this institution. Let those affected say:

When I was in high school, I used to get average marks. I would promise to work harder next time but to no avail. The only subject that was a hell to me was christened ‘Mathematics’ by our forefathers. Whether its definition is the study of numbers or playing with figures and values, I don’t know. I did something different and far from that in the university. That notwithstanding, I had to pass in the tough subject that many shunned as one would do a leprotic person.
I remember when we were doing end term exam a day before our holiday break. I was homesick and that was the only paper that was between me and the break. That simple fact made my heart palpitate incessantly sending thrilling feelings of extreme ecstasy down my nerves from wherever they pass through.
I sat alone with the paper staring before me. It didn’t change colour nor showed that it cared a little no matter how hard I looked at it. I shifted my gaze to the ceiling board but I couldn’t find the answers to the questions therein the paper. My mind then consulted with the brain if they could have a walk. My brain without bearing in mind that there was a paper before it, immediately accepted the luring break from tedious thinking. My mind then wandered as far as home. It then started simple calculations of how much profit I could make if I started a project while still young as I was. I wonder how the mind found it easy doing such sums but would take longer loading and processing the same in the question paper.
“You have twenty five minutes remaining”, Our Invigilator announced through his hoarse but authoritative voice. This ended the mind’s break abruptly. I schemed through the questions I had not done and surprisingly but expectedly, they were more than half the questions I had attempted. I don’t know what took me back to read the instructions which normally one starts with. I didn’t move away from the last instruction which was in bold unusually. It read, “Attempt all questions.” This gave me hope and restored calm in me. “After all the instructions are clear that I attempt all questions.” My mind was then playing pranks on me that I could even submit the paper then because I had already fulfilled what I was asked of.
In disagreement with my mind, I decided to do one more question which carried ten marks. This came to me as a shock. I thought and thought of how to maneuver my way out through the question but I reached a dead end. Just like the normal, “the subscriber you are calling cannot be reached now, please try later” messages, I received a message too from the other end.
I was sending commands to the central processing unit but was not responding. After several attempts of cracking and hacking my brain, a rude message came through, “Processing of the question failed, please try another question.” A little satirical voice followed closely with, “You can try the same question at a later time. Am sure you’ll get the answer.”
Puzzled with these messages racing through my brain, I was almost giving in to attempting another question which started like a narrative without any symbolic value in it, when our invigilator relieved me by saying, “Time is up. Stand and collect your papers!” I reluctantly gave out my quarter way done paper.
When the results for the same came out the following term, I had failed but average in class ranking. It was then that I received a weird message from the brain, “You are the one who decided to get these marks.” I didn’t want to interrupt with the flow of thoughts. A lecture I would call continued, “You are contented with average. That’s how I have been programmed. It started the day you changed my code, ‘I must get the best’ to ‘after all no one cares and I will pass’. You allowed the deadly virus to enter your system and delete some necessary files for the running of the system. The sole reason why at times you receive dead end messages is because of the same. The only best files still remaining are the ones with extension **.avg (for average). The good thing is that you have the power within you to change the extension to read **.best/excellent and you will instead of receiving heartbreaking messages, receive something encouraging like, ‘You can do better than this. Give it another try.’ You will have soothing messages like, ‘you are the best and you must prove that. Giving up is cowardice. The measure of how resilient and persistent you are is not in the immediate outcome but in the long lasting results. Time is the constant parameter here. Remember…” The sequence of thoughts was cut short by the mathematics teacher calling me out to get my share of canes for dropping from the previous mark.

Imagine there is a bank that credits your account each morning with kSHS. 86,400. It carries over no balance from day to day. Every evening the bank deletes whatever part of the balance you failed to use during the day.What would you do? Draw out every cent, of course!!!! Each of us has such a bank. Its name is TIME. Every morning, it credits you with 86,400 seconds. Every night it writes off, as lost, whatever of this you have failed to invest to good purpose. It carries over no balance. It allows no overdraft. Each day it opens a new account for you. Each night it burns the remains of the day. If you fail to use the day's deposits, the loss is yours.There is no going back. There is no drawing against the "tomorrow". You must live in the present on today's deposits. Invest it so as toget from it the utmost in health, happiness, and success! The clock is running. Make the most of today. To realize the value of ONE YEAR, ask a student who failed a grade. To realize thevalue of ONE MONTH, aska mother who gave birth toa premature baby. To realize the value of ONE WEEK, ask the editor of a weekly newspaper. To realize the value of ONE HOUR, ask the lovers who are waiting to meet. To realize the value of ONE MINUTE, ask a personwho missed the train. To realize the value of ONE SECOND, ask a person who just avoided an accident. Treasure every moment that you have! And reassure it more because you shared it with someone special, special enough to spend your time. Remember that time waits for no one. Yesterday is history. Tomorrow is mystery. Today is a gift. That's why it's called the present!
